Dress Code Requirements
Visitors embarking on the Vatican Sistine Chapel and Vatican Museums treasure hunt should adhere to the specified dress code for entry into the revered sites. To ensure a smooth visit, here are some dress code tips and Vatican attire suggestions:
- Shoulders and knees must be covered
- Avoid wearing hats inside
- Comfortable footwear is recommended
- Consider bringing a shawl or scarf for additional coverage

Are Photography or Video Recording Allowed Inside the Sistine Chapel and Vatican Museums?
Photography and video recording are not allowed inside the Sistine Chapel and Vatican Museums. This rule aims to preserve the artistic integrity and historical significance of the sites while enhancing the visitor experience through direct interaction with the masterpieces.
